In a significant move to enhance the safeguarding of young athletes, the Australian Institute of Sport (AIS), Sport Integrity Australia (SIA), and the Western Australian Institute of Sport (WAIS) have collaborated to launch a new course aimed at coaches.
This initiative comes in response to the findings of the 2022 WAIS Women’s Artistic Gymnastics Program review, which highlighted a pressing need for effective safeguarding education within the coaching realm for high-performance athletes, not just in Australia, but on a global scale.
Commenting on the new course, executive general manager of AIS Performance at the Australian Sports Commission, Matti Clements, emphasised the course’s alignment with the goals outlined in Australia’s High Performance 2032+ Sport Win Well Strategy.
“Former and current athletes have shown remarkable courage in sharing their personal experiences from WAIS and other programs, revealing a critical need for improved safeguards for young athletes,” Clements said.
“As a high-performance system, we not only listened but took decisive action.
“Our vision is clear: all Olympic, Paralympic, and Commonwealth Games sports and organizations are committed to winning well.
“It is essential that our coaches and athletes receive the necessary support and resources to thrive in both their sports careers and personal lives, as this is key to achieving our collective objectives,” she said.
Targeted at coaches who guide young athletes through the complexities of their physical, emotional, and psychological development, the “Safe and Effective Coaching of Young Athletes in High Performance Sport” course equips them with practical tools grounded in the latest research and trends in sport integrity.
